India, April 7 -- Ahmed Basha, brother of former Andhra Pradesh Deputy Chief Minister and YSR Congress leader Amjad Basha, was arrested at Mumbai airport while attempting to travel to Kuwait. Immigration officials detained him and handed him over to the Kadapa police.



Ahmed Basha was wanted in connection with a 2022 land dispute case in Vinayak Nagar, Kadapa, where he and his supporters allegedly assaulted a man named Mushtaq Ahmed. Following the rise of the Telugu Desam Party to power in the state, Ahmed reportedly fled to Dubai, fearing arrest. He had returned to Kadapa during Ramzan.
